Improved Performance and Driving Experience: Electric Cars vs. Gasoline Cars

Electric cars have been gaining traction in the automotive industry over the past several years, and for good reason. Not only do electric cars offer improved performance and driving experience compared to gasoline cars, but they are also much more environmentally friendly. Electric cars are powered by electric motors that convert electrical energy into mechanical energy, meaning they have fewer moving parts than gasoline cars, which rely on internal combustion engines. Electric cars are also more energy-efficient and have lower running costs, as they use less energy to move the same distance than gasoline cars. Additionally, electric cars have a much lower carbon footprint than gasoline cars and produce no tailpipe emissions, reducing air pollution and helping to slow global warming.

When it comes to performance and driving experience, electric cars have a number of advantages over gasoline cars. Electric cars have instant torque, meaning they can accelerate quickly and smoothly, giving them an edge in acceleration and responsiveness compared to gasoline cars. Electric cars also have a quieter ride, as they produce less noise. This makes them more comfortable and enjoyable to drive and can make long trips much more relaxing. Electric cars are also more responsive to inputs from the driver and can be more engaging to drive.

Overall, electric cars offer improved performance and driving experience compared to gasoline cars. They are more energy-efficient, have lower running costs, and produce no tailpipe emissions, making them better for the environment. Additionally, they have instant torque, a quieter ride, and more responsive handling, making them more enjoyable to drive. Electric cars are becoming increasingly popular, and it’s easy to see why.

FAQ

What are the benefits of switching to electric cars?

Switching to electric cars can help reduce greenhouse gas emissions, reduce air pollution, provide cost savings in the form of lower fuel costs, and reduce dependence on foreign oil. Additionally, electric cars are often quieter and require less maintenance than traditional cars.

How much money can I save by switching to an electric car?

The amount of savings you can achieve by switching to an electric car varies depending on the cost of electricity and the amount of miles you drive. Generally speaking, electric cars cost around three times less to operate than traditional gasoline-powered cars.

Are electric cars more reliable than gasoline-powered cars?

Generally speaking, electric cars require less maintenance than traditional gasoline-powered cars. Electric cars have fewer moving parts, meaning fewer things that can go wrong, and there is no need to change the oil or spark plugs.

How long does it take to charge an electric car?

The amount of time to charge an electric car depends on the type of charger and the battery size. With a Level 2 charger, it typically takes around 4-6 hours to fully charge a battery.
